Makeup wipes donโ€™t actually clean your skin even though it looks like it might. Makeup wipes are meant to remove makeup - but that doesnโ€™t remove it from your pores or cleanse your skin. Makeup wipes actually strip your skin of its natural oils, and often is composed of harsh chemicals that leave your skin barrier weaker and more prone to breaking out.
